McDonald’s has an exciting opportunity for a Supervisor, Inclusion Enablement. This role will support the development and optimization of tools, templates, and processes for knowledge sharing and collaboration across markets.  This role is also responsible for supporting Global Inclusion’s center led inclusion programming and using reporting and analytics to track progress against inclusion goals. The ideal candidate will have extensive project management skills, expertise in inclusion programs and in using data-driven approaches to drive decision making and execute projects effectively.

Responsibilities

Tools, templates & Knowledge Sharing

  • Develop and maintain standardized tools, templates and resources to support global and local inclusion initiatives
  • Manage knowledge-sharing platforms and repositories to ensure easy access to best practices, frameworks and case studies
  • Identify and implement process improvements to enhance collaboration and efficiency across global inclusion, segments and market teams
  • Develop creative solutions to current and anticipated global corporate inclusion trends and issues aligned with McDonald’s business needs.
  • Facilitate training and onboarding on inclusion related tools and resources for key stakeholders

 

Process Optimization

  • Collaborate with internal stakeholders to align tools and processes with broader business and inclusion objectives
  • Establish mechanisms for ongoing feedback and continuous improvement of inclusion related workflows
  • Develop creative solutions to current and anticipated global corporate inclusion trends and issues aligned with McDonald’s business needs.

 

Reporting & Analysis

  • Develop and manage dashboards, reports and scorecards to track progress on global inclusion goals and initiatives
  • Analyze data to identify trends, gaps and opportunities for improvement in inclusion efforts
  • Support the preparation of reports for senior leadership, external stakeholders and regulatory compliance
  • Partner with data teams to ensure consistency and accuracy in inclusion-related metrics and reporting

Salary Range

The expected salary range for this role is $87,050 - $108,810 per year
 
The above represents the expected salary range for this job requisition. Ultimately, in determining your pay, we may also consider your experience, and other job-related factors.
